Performance

The Snapdragon 865 in the R5G provides a significant performance boost over the Snapdragon 720G in the Sense4 Plus. Expect smoother multitasking, faster app loading times, and better gaming performance on the R5G. The Sense4 Plus is still capable for everyday use, but will struggle with demanding tasks.

❓ What is IGZO display technology?
IGZO (Indium Gallium Zinc Oxide) is a display technology developed by Sharp that offers improved brightness, color accuracy, and power efficiency compared to traditional LCD panels.
